Our work with Aid2Gambia
Aid2Gambia is a charity that raises funds to help those in need in The Gambia, including donating hospital beds and refurbished oxygenators to rural hospitals that get little help.
ACS has been working with the charity Aid2Gambia for the past 6 months and has donated over one tonne of items, including clothes, bedding, bric-a-brac, pots and pans, and crockery, which have been collected by the local community in S10 and shipped to The Gambia.
The bedding provided is turned into clothing and nappies for babies by members of the S10 community before being sent over.
Our collections come from items donated by students, and it all makes a big difference. Any items left by students will either be offered to new students (such as the Free Shop at Intro Weekend) or donated to the charities we work with.
